 MAC 'Old Gold' is quite possibly one of the most recognisable pigments out there. True, it has its dupes, I think there is a similar mica a good few indie companies use to make eyeshadows with the same green/ gold duochrome (usually called 'Aztec Gold' or the same 'Old Gold'). I can never really decide whether I really like it or not...over black it looks awesome, but on its own...hmm...I'm not quite sold.


[[ 'Old Gold' is the only true colour in this look - layering it over black eyeliner brings out the green duochrome ]]
